Call for Applications: Gogettaz Agripreneur Prize 2023 ($100,000 for winners)
Share

This year is the fifth annual GoGettaz Agripreneur Prize Competition, supporting youth-led agrifood businesses to #GrowAfricaGrowLife.

Two entrepreneurs, one woman and one man, will each win 50,000 US Dollars for the most innovative and scalable business ventures.

In addition to the US$50,000, the competition also offers top agripreneurs the opportunity to attend the annual African Green Revolution Forum (AGRF) and make their mark.

This year the top GoGettaz agripreneurs will travel to the AGRF Summit which is being held in Dar es Salaam, Tanzania.

All the finalists will also receive mentorship, programing linkages and guidance to continue their entrepreneurial journey.

Eligibility

  • Entrepreneur is aged 35 or below on the date of submission to the competition, and is legally recognized as an adult in country of nationality.
  • Entrepreneur holds nationality (with an official ID) from a country which is a member of the African Union.
  • Entrepreneur is the founder/co-founder of the venture he/she represents in the competition and plays an active role in its operations and leadership.
  • Entrepreneur has no criminal record related to corruption, tax evasion, financial impropriety, felony or other offense, and will provide a signed declaration to that effect, if requested.

We want to hear from businesses that show:

  • Innovation (20%)
  • Market potential and traction (20%)
  • Social and Environmental Impact (20%)
  • Business model (20%)
  • Founder and team (20%)
